Humidification system

Hi All,
First let me say that I love this board. There is so much great information. I have a couple of questions though for anyone with more experience than I. (that is a long list of folks, I can assure you!)
I have two humidifiers (and two humidors). My main is a Reed & Barton Diamond Crown. The humidifier is a Diamond Crown for 100 cigars.
My question is this: The temp inside the humidor runs high, right now about 78 farenheit and the humidity is at about 66%. I know that this is in the acceptable range because the temp, 8 degrees higher than it should be, is offset by the humidity being below the normal range. As my temp goes down, will the humidifier adjust the humidity upward to match the environment inside the box? I have the slides showing all 5 slits now. Another question is should the wick feel damp to the touch?
My other humidfier is a Oshkosh but it takes up a lot of space in my box so I use it in my other humidor for my less desirable smokes.
I have always had difficulty maintaining 70 - 70. My cigars seem fine.

Any suggestions, tips, criticisms are all appreciated. Thanks!
